Some unicellular algae actually use light to switch the adhesion of their flagella to surfaces on and off \u2013 a phenomenon first discovered by physicists at the G\u00f6ttingen Max Planck Institute for Dynamics and Self-Organization. These findings are particularly relevant to the development of bioreactors in which algae serve as a renewable raw material for producing biofuels.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>Sunlight allows green algae to do more than just carry out photosynthesis.
